    After getting rid of all viruses with Baidu antivirus and Spybot Professional version 2.1, I reinstalled Internet Explorer 9. Connection to internet with this browser is working fine but has an irritating Ask.com as my home page. I try getting rid of Ask.com as my home page by going to Tool and Search Providers and checking the box "Preventing programs from suggest changes to my default search provider" but this attempt does not get rid of Ask.com. I would appreciate if someone could help me.

    Run adwcleaner like you did before: click the scan button, when the scan is done this time click the clean button. Machine will reboot and at restart show a new log. Please post the new log in your reply.
    We will also get another download to use, which you can keep as another anti-malware app;

    Please download the free version of Malwarebytes to your desktop.

    Double-click mbam-setup.exe and follow the prompts to install the program.

    Be sure a checkmark is placed next to Update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ware and Launch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ware, then click Finish.

    If an update is found, it will download and install the latest version.

    Once the program has loaded, select Perform FULL SCAN, then click Scan.
    When the scan is complete, click OK, then Show Results to view the results.

    Be sure that everything is checked, and click *Remove Selected.*

    *A restart of your computer may be required to remove some items. If prompted please restart your computer to complete the fix.*

    When completed, a log will open in Notepad. Please save it to a convenient location. The log can also be opened by going to Start > All Programs >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ware > Logs > log-date.txt
    Post the log in your reply.
